Hello,
I'm not able to compile master branch anymore:
progmodes/cc-mode.el:120:1:Error: Required feature `cc-fonts' was not provided
Makefile:284: recipe for target 'progmodes/cc-mode.elc' failed
Here is my configure command:
./configure --prefix=/usr --sysconfdir=/etc --libexecdir=/usr/lib --localstatedir=/var --with-x-toolkit=lucid
How do I get 'cc-fonts' feature?
